Why a Snap Ring Removal Tool Is Necessary

I’ve found that a snap ring removal tool is necessary because snap rings are designed to hold parts tightly in place, and trying to remove them without the right tool can be frustrating and risky. In my experience, using pliers or improvised tools often leads to slipping, which can damage the ring, scratch the part, or even cause injury if the ring pops out unexpectedly.

I also like that a proper snap ring removal tool gives me much better control and precision. When I’m working in tight spaces or dealing with stubborn rings, the right tool makes the job faster and safer. It helps me remove and reinstall snap rings cleanly without bending them out of shape.

For me, the biggest reason is reliability. A snap ring tool saves time, reduces stress, and helps prevent costly mistakes. Whether I’m doing repairs at home or working on a machine, I know the job is much easier when I use the correct tool from the start.

My Buying Guides on Snap Ring Removal Tool

When I first started looking for a snap ring removal tool, I realized there are more options than I expected. Some tools are simple and affordable, while others are built for heavy-duty work and last much longer. Over time, I learned that choosing the right one depends on the type of snap rings I work with, how often I use the tool, and how comfortable it feels in my hand.

1. Understand the Type of Snap Rings I Work With

The first thing I consider is whether I need a tool for internal snap rings, external snap rings, or both. Internal snap rings sit inside a bore, while external snap rings fit around a shaft. I make sure the tool I choose matches the kind of rings I remove most often, because using the wrong type can make the job frustrating and unsafe.

2. Choose Between Fixed and Interchangeable Tips

I’ve found that snap ring pliers come with either fixed tips or interchangeable tips. Fixed-tip tools are usually simpler and good for occasional use. Interchangeable-tip tools are more flexible because I can switch the tips depending on the ring size and style. If I want one tool for multiple jobs, I usually prefer interchangeable tips.

3. Check the Tip Size and Fit

Tip size matters a lot. If the tips are too small, they may slip out of the holes in the snap ring. If they’re too large, they may not fit properly at all. I always check the ring size and the tool’s tip compatibility before buying. A good fit makes the job smoother and helps prevent damage to the ring or the surrounding parts.

4. Look for Comfortable Handles

Since I often need a firm grip, I pay close attention to the handles. Rubberized or ergonomic handles help reduce hand fatigue, especially when I’m working on several rings in a row. I also like handles that don’t slip, because that gives me more control and makes the tool feel safer to use.

5. Consider Straight, Bent, or Angled Tips

I’ve learned that the tip shape can make a big difference. Straight tips work well for easy-to-reach rings, while bent or angled tips help me reach rings in tighter spaces. If I work in automotive or machinery repairs, I usually prefer a set that includes multiple tip angles so I’m ready for different situations.

6. Pay Attention to Build Quality

My snap ring tools need to hold up under pressure, so I look for strong materials like hardened steel. Cheap tools may bend or wear out quickly, especially if I use them often. A well-built tool may cost more, but in my experience it lasts longer and performs better.

7. Decide If I Need a Set or a Single Tool

If I only need to handle one type of snap ring, a single tool may be enough. But when I want more versatility, I usually go for a set. A set gives me more tip styles and sizes, which saves time when I run into different jobs. For me, a set is often the better value if I plan to use the tool regularly.

8. Think About Storage and Organization

I like tools that come with a case or organizer. It keeps the tips from getting lost and makes the tool easier to carry. When everything is stored neatly, I can find the right piece faster and avoid wasting time searching through my toolbox.

9. Match the Tool to My Experience Level

If I’m buying for a beginner, I look for a tool that is easy to use and clearly labeled. If I’m buying for more advanced work, I focus more on precision and durability. The right tool should match how comfortable I am with snap ring removal and the kind of projects I handle.

10. Compare Price and Value

I don’t always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I compare price with quality, comfort, and versatility. A slightly more expensive tool can be a better investment if it works more smoothly and lasts longer. For me, value matters more than price alone.
